What was the impact of the 17th amendment? what problem was it intended to solve?

The 17th amendment established that US Senators are to be elected by popular vote in each state, overturning the procedure of state legislatures electing them. The major problem this amendment attempted to solve was corruption. It was widely believed that Senate seats often went to the highest bidder or the candidate who could most aptly influence state legislators.
